Understanding Agarwood

Agarwood is produced from the heartwood of the Aquilaria tree, which becomes valuable when it is infected by a specific type of mold. This infection triggers the tree to produce a dark, resinous substance known as agar or oud, which has been prized for centuries for its fragrance and therapeutic properties (Toh et al., 2020). Practical Applications of Agarwood

  1. Fragrance and Perfumery
    Agarwood is a cornerstone in the perfume industry, prized for its rich, woody aroma. High-quality agarwood oil, or oud oil, is one of the most expensive natural raw materials in the world. Brands like Tom Ford and Gucci have incorporated agarwood into their luxury fragrances, catering to a growing market of discerning consumers (Gottlieb, 2019).
  2. Traditional Medicine
    In various cultures, particularly in Asia, agarwood has been used in traditional medicine for centuries. It is believed to have anti-inflammatory, analgesic, and anti-cancer properties (Wang et al., 2021). Research is ongoing to explore its potential in modern pharmacology, opening avenues for innovative health products.
  3. Aromatherapy
    The essential oils extracted from agarwood are widely used in aromatherapy. They are believed to promote relaxation, reduce stress, and enhance emotional well-being. This application has led to increased use in wellness products like candles and essential oil diffusers, appealing to health-conscious consumers (Baba et al., 2019).
  4. Cultural and Spiritual Practices
    Agarwood plays a significant role in various cultural and spiritual practices, especially in the Middle East, Buddhism and Islam, where it is used for incense and religious rituals. The rich scent is considered sacred and is used to purify spaces and enhance meditation experiences (Shimomura et al., 2020).

Environmental Stewardship through Agarwood Plantations

The cultivation of agarwood is not only a profitable venture but also an essential step towards reforestation and biodiversity preservation in the Philippines. With the endemic Aquilaria malaccensis species facing the threat of extinction, establishing agarwood timber plantations can help mitigate this crisis. By intercropping agarwood with native Philippine trees, we can create sustainable ecosystems that support local wildlife and enhance soil health.
